Год работы: 2018
Название проекта: Delphi — RTL/VCL Library
Описание: Появилась необходимость в столь удобных классах для взаимодействия с разными объектами (диском, файловой системой…) как и в .Net. В текущем состоянии код приходится дублировать для его использования, для его структурирования по классам был создан данный проект. Исходники можно скачать с github.com. Все желающие могут присоеденится для создания единой базы.
Инструментарий:
Среда разработки: Embarcadero RAD Studio
Система контроля версий: GIT
Архив автора: androschuk.a
C# — Get protocol, host, and port
Задача: Есть Url — нужно получить протокол, хост и порт.
Инструменты: C#
Решение: Для получения протокола, хоста и порта из Url — воспользуемся методом URI.GetLeftPart. Данный метод доступен с .Net Framework 1.1
Читать далее
C# как использовать ConfigurationManager
Задача: Работа с пользовательскими настройками в Visual Studio.
Как добавить новую настройку?
Как вычитать параметры?
Что нужно подключить чтобы воспользоваться ConfigurationManager?
Инструменты: C#
Решение: Для хранения настроек приложения можно использовать файл App.config, для их вычитки служит класс ConfigurationManager.
Что нужно подключить чтобы воспользоваться ConfigurationManager?
Для того чтобы им воспользоваться нужно подключить модуль System.Configuration ([Project] -> References -> RMB (правая кнопка мыши) -> Add reference... -> Assemblies -> Check "System.Configuration" -> Ok).